A rectangle has a length of 10 cm and a perimeter of 46 cm.

Which equation could be used to find the width of the rectangle?


A.
2w + 10 = 46

B.
2w + 20 = 46

C.
10w = 46

D.
w + 10 = 46

b. since there are two sides that are 10, that equals 20. the other two sides are unknown, making the width 2w
The equation for finding a perimeter is 2w+2ł=P. You have one side of the rectangle, the length is 10cm. To be able to put it into the equation, you have to double the length, which is 20 cm. You don't have the width, so it would just stay 2w. The ending equation is 2w+20=46. So your answer would be B. Hope that helps :)
